Custom Chat Buttons

A plugin by mikevskater

Custom Chat Buttons
Downloads 217
Updated 5 months ago
Released 8 months ago
Numeric ID 702
Min. Openplanet 1.26.0
Game Trackmania
The main settings screen. This is where you add new buttons and change the settings of them. To add a button Press the Green "+" button.

Message preview to easily create formatted messages.
A reference of the Nadeo text formatting guide and a Color picker with easy copy buttons.
Built in color pickers with a custom slider or a pre-built palette with clickable buttons to copy the color codes.
Searchable list of icons available in TM. Click a button to copy the icon into the "clipboard" to then be pasted in the button's label or macro box on the main settings page.
List of timezones that can be used with the /timezone command.

Custom Chat Buttons

Overview

The Custom Chat Buttons Plugin allows you to create customizable buttons. This buttons let you spend more time driving by giving you quick access to frequently used commands and chats.

Key Features

  • Customizable Buttons: Create and configure buttons to perform specific actions or send saved chat messages.
  • User-Friendly Interface: Clean and easy-to-use interface for managing buttons.
  • Commands: Custom commands to send info about the map, time, and random roll.

Installation

Plugin Manager:

  1. Search for plugin in Plugin Manager.
  2. Click install plugin.
  3. Access the plugin menu via the openplanet F3 settngs menu.

Manual Install:

  1. Download the plugin from the Openplanet plugin page.
  2. Place the plugin file in the Openplanet plugins directory. (usually "C:\Users\<user>\OpenplanetNext\Plugins")
  3. Restart Openplanet to load the new plugin.
  4. Access the plugin menu via the openplanet F3 settngs menu.

Usage

  1. Open the "Custom Chat Buttons" Plugin Section under Utilites from the Openplanet F3 settings menu.
  2. Click on "+" Button to create a new macro button.
  3. Configure the button by:
  • Setting the location and size by using the sliders or the pixel adjustment buttons.
  • Setting the colors for the button by clicking the color next to each related item or typing a value into each "RGB" box.
  • Setting the text on the button in the "Text Label" box.
  • Setting the message or command to send in the "Macro Text" box.
  1. Close the settings window and start using your new buttons in game!

Button's position can be moved in game by dragging the button with the right mouse button.

If you press a button and a message is not sent, check the Openplanet Log under the F3 main menu to see if an incorrect command was sent.

Available Commands

Command Description
/bronze Tell the Map Bronze Time to the room.
/silver Tell the Map Silver Time to the room.
/gold Tell the Map Gold Time to the room.
/at Tell the Map Author Time to the room.
/wr Tell the Map World Record to the room.
/pb Tell your Map Personal Best to the room.
/roll Roll a number between 1 and the number following the command. (/roll 34 -> 1-34)
/timeutc Tell the time in UTC time zone to the room.
/timezone Tell the time in a time zone to the room. (Check Timezone Tab for more info!)
/time Tell your local time to the room.
/mapid Tell the Map ID to the room.
/mapname Tell the Map Name to the room.
/mapauthor Tell the Map Author to the room.
/map Tell the Map Name and ID to the room.
/tmio Tell the Map TMIO link to the room.
/restart Request to restart the current map.
/next Request to skip to the next map.
/vote_yes Vote yes for the current map control action.
/vote_no Vote no for the current map control action.

IF YOU WOULD LIKE A NEW COMMAND ADDED, PLEASE OPEN A NEW ISSUE ON THE GITHUB FOUND ON THIS PLUGIN'S OPENPLANET PAGE

Changelog

1.1.3 - 5 months ago

New Commands:

Command Description
/restart Request to restart the current map.
/next Request to skip to the next map.
/vote_yes Vote yes for the current map control action.
/vote_no Vote no for the current map control action.

Bug Fix:

  • Fixed /pb command message to say "No Medal" instead of "No Finish" when you have a time set but no medal yet.

1.1.2 - 7 months ago

Changes:

  • Changed button behavior to not show buttons when in solo play (not online).

Bug Fixes:

  • Fixed button loading to correctly load saved positions on launch. (NO MORE BUTTONS IN TOP LEFT ON LAUNCH!)

1.1.0 - 8 months ago

Updates:

Settings Page:

  • Added message preview for what the message that gets sent looks like.
  • Added search function to Icons List.

    General:

  • Updated color formatting on command outputs.

Fixes:

  • Button adjustment with incremental buttons bypassing size and position limits.
  • Corrected typos in command outputs and adjusted formatting (/pb, /time, /timezone)

View all changelogs